Transaction cfc72e71c82ef526f34e1ee01bf18d478afc415d7a8c30401257c98770e45f4d

1 Input
2 Outputs
  • cfc72e71c82ef526f34e1ee01bf18d478afc415d7a8c30401257c98770e45f4d:0
  • value  3309789
    address  37EAzqxasLyr2Gz3iCZiaD2HuB9mCYCuCa
  • cfc72e71c82ef526f34e1ee01bf18d478afc415d7a8c30401257c98770e45f4d:1
  • value  74611337
    address  1GfucaL4VZ767EeH6GBb6MHKYELJMYTV73